I have never before had a vacuum cleaner that works quite the way that the Rainbow E Series Vacuum does. The Rainbow E Series Vacuum works by using clean water in an attachable dispenser that rolls with you as you push the handle along cleaning the floor. The water some how causes this filter thing to happen and when you are done the water is filthy and you can see how much dirt the Rainbow E Series Vacuum picked up. It is definitely one of a kind. When finshed your carpet looks one hundred times better and the whole room just has this cleaness about it. I’m guessing because it removes so much dirt and dust from deep within the carpets. I am a person with allergies and this vacuum is great. It is easy to prepare for use: just add water to the fill line in the appropriate container and connect hose, Rainbow Vacuum plug in and flipĀ  on..vacuum, Rainbow Vacuum it’s that easy.
